From 382059ed3a234b8aa8f6c314c9909df5d380031a Mon Sep 17 00:00:00 2001 From: Larry Gilbert Date: Fri, 23 Dec 2011 19:27:55 -0800 Subject: [PATCH] Using dd instead of head to bite off 100K. FreeBSD's head doesn't support --bytes. --- admin/MBImport.pl | 2 +- 1 files changed, 1 insertions(+), 1 deletions(-) diff --git a/admin/MBImport.pl b/admin/MBImport.pl index 8dc8966..cce0638 100755 --- a/admin/MBImport.pl +++ b/admin/MBImport.pl @@ -566,7 +566,7 @@ sub validate_tar ); print localtime() . " : Pre-checking $tar\n"; - system "$cat_cmd < $tar | head --bytes=102400 | tar -C $dir -xf- 2>/dev/null"; + system "$cat_cmd < $tar | dd if=$tar bs=1024 count=100 | tar -C $dir -xf- 2>/dev/null"; if (open(my $fh, "<", "$dir/SCHEMA_SEQUENCE")) { -- 1.7.6.1